Output 312df70aa21badbae24ec83b4772e06324dd63304b3a10bd1393494f633fbd7a:0

value
14868722
script pubkey
OP_0 OP_PUSHBYTES_20 6bf31b2e250edf208498afae96071c539430c593
address
bc1qd0e3kt39pm0jppyc47hfvpcu2w2rp3vn9c7xmk
transaction
312df70aa21badbae24ec83b4772e06324dd63304b3a10bd1393494f633fbd7a
spent
true